,Ur1eIJIfHDCfEf KIJ' , 'Lf - A --3 M? GLASS TROPHECY 3 Ffvna FOLLOWING is a clipping from the BURNHAM METROPOLITAN lg? DAILY of June 4, 1958: ii ja l 'tThe prosperous town cf Burnham lay garlanded and expectant beneath f, l the June sunshine. Crowds of gaily dressed people gathered in the stad- '-iifihs ium of the spacious high school grounds. This stadium, by the way, has gb been the pride of not only the school, but the entire community, for it has been completed at the cost of thousands of dcllars and has been the scene of many out-door gatherings. Its seats filled up rapidly with the hundreds who wanted to have part in the reunion of the class of 1928. 'A fine class,' asserted gray-haired old Mr. Pandel. AAs fine a class as the school ever sent out. I was a member of the Board of Education when they graduated, and we were certainly proud of them.' 'Are most of the members here'?' asked his companion. 'I'm told they are expect- ing a large representation. 'A number are here,' replied Mr. Pandel. 'That's Arthur Yeager over there. He came in his airplane this morning. He certainly has a fine one, darts along the sky like a bird. You know he's the orator of the day. He is a corporation lawyer, spends most of his time in New York, though he has a Bne home up the Hudson. They're expecting a large number of the old class to come in on the Limited. That will be in soon. He spoke truly, for in a few minutes eager faces were watching the approach of the early afternoon Air-Line Limited, whose swift flight along the blue of the over- hanging sky was accompanied with a whirring like the beating of many wings. The band began their exultant melody of welcorneg handkerchiefs were waving and excited voices calling out greetings as the great passenger plane came to a stop. The members of the class of 1928 who were already present were instantly welcoming the new arrivals and presently the company turned toward the stadium. The stage was all set and ready for the reunion of the class who had graduated thirty years before. The old time members gathered for the opening march. There were heads of graying locks-if the truth is to be ttld, there were heads beginning to lose their locks, but the old fires of enthusiasm burned in eager eyes and perennial ycuth glowed in their hearts. The band furnished the introduction of a lively march and the Class of 1928 of the Burnham High School took its place on the flower-trimmed platform, with perhaps more dignity, but with the graceful ease of thirty years ago. As the large company looked upon these men and women who had returned with laurels for the old school they broke into deafening cheers of welcome, a welcome so hearty that those of the class who did blush with pride, blushed from sheer excitement. The music changed to the strains of t'America and the assembled members began the song written for the occasion by Ruth Bay, who had been given to the writing of verse in high school days. 4 Dear old school, 'tis to thee, Long from thy tasks set free, We now return, From distant town and state, We come to celebrate, And old-time joys relate As love's fires burn.
